The first Monday in May, which, for the uninformed, means the most stylish stars from around the world flocked to New York City's Metropolitan Museum of Art for the 2023 Met Gala. In other words, prepare yourself for the chicest, most glamorous—and let's be honest, most exclusive—party of the year.
As for what inspired the Costume Institute's annual benefit? This year's theme was "Karl Lagerfeld: A Line of Beauty," honoring the Chanel designer who died in February 2019 from complications of pancreatic cancer at age 85.
"Karl was so much more than our greatest and most prolific designer," Vogue editor-in-chief Anna Wintour previously shared. "His creative genius was breathtaking and to be his friend was an exceptional gift."
And, on May 1, we were gifted with unforgettable looks from the event's hosts Michaela Coel, Penélope Cruz, Roger Federer and Dua Lipa plus guests like Gisele Bündchen and Rita Ora.
